polardbxengine/mysql-test/suite/ndb/t/ndb_print_file.test

60 lines
1.4 KiB
Plaintext

--source include/have_ndb.inc
#BUG17069285
CREATE LOGFILE GROUP lg_1
ADD UNDOFILE 'undo_1.log'
INITIAL_SIZE 16M
UNDO_BUFFER_SIZE = 1M
ENGINE NDBCLUSTER;
CREATE TABLESPACE ts_1
ADD DATAFILE 'data_1.dat'
USE LOGFILE GROUP lg_1
ENGINE NDBCLUSTER;
CREATE DATABASE diskdb;
USE diskdb;
CREATE TABLE t1
(id int unsigned NOT NULL auto_increment PRIMARY KEY,
value varchar(10)) ENGINE NDBCLUSTER
TABLESPACE ts_1 STORAGE DISK;
INSERT INTO t1 (value) VALUES
('abc'), ('def'), ('ghi'), ('jkl'),
('mno'), ('pqr'), ('stu'), ('vwx'), ('yz');
let $MYSQLD_DATADIR= `select @@datadir`;
--source suite/ndb/include/ndb_find_print_file_tool.inc
--error 256,1
--exec $NDB_PRINT_FILE
--error 256,1
--exec $NDB_PRINT_FILE -v
--error 256,1
--exec $NDB_PRINT_FILE -q
--error 256,1
--exec $NDB_PRINT_FILE -v -q
--exec $NDB_PRINT_FILE $MYSQLD_DATADIR/../../ndbd.2/ndb_2_fs/data_1.dat > $NDB_TOOLS_OUTPUT
--exec $NDB_PRINT_FILE -v $MYSQLD_DATADIR/../../ndbd.2/ndb_2_fs/data_1.dat > $NDB_TOOLS_OUTPUT
--exec $NDB_PRINT_FILE -q $MYSQLD_DATADIR/../../ndbd.2/ndb_2_fs/data_1.dat > $NDB_TOOLS_OUTPUT
--exec $NDB_PRINT_FILE -v -q $MYSQLD_DATADIR/../../ndbd.2/ndb_2_fs/data_1.dat > $NDB_TOOLS_OUTPUT
--exec $NDB_PRINT_FILE --help > $NDB_TOOLS_OUTPUT
DROP TABLE t1;
DROP DATABASE diskdb;
ALTER TABLESPACE ts_1
DROP DATAFILE 'data_1.dat';
DROP TABLESPACE ts_1;
DROP LOGFILE GROUP lg_1
ENGINE NDBCLUSTER;
--remove_file $NDB_TOOLS_OUTPUT